Free T4 (fT4) 20.1 pmol/L (12 - 22) 81.0%

Free T3 (fT3) 6.2 pmol/L (3.1 - 6.8) 83.8%

Generally the aim on combination therapy is to get both FT4 & FT3 to balance at around 70% of range each. I'd suggest reducing Levo slightly if anything. Having a little too much can cause just as many symptoms as not enough hormone.

111 for vit D3 is a good result. Why are you adding another 800iu? Its possible to have too much vit D3 and do harm.

Ferritin is actually a good result. Ferritin should be around 90 - 100 for best use of thyroid hormone. They have included the male range.

Have you ever had an iron panel? Its possible to have enough ferritin and low serum iron.

B12 is only just enough so you need to be sure to take it every day.

To raise folate buy a separate 400mcg methylfolate, Jarrows do one or there are other cheaper suppliers that work well.

Have you trialled a strictly gluten free diet? Many with Hashi's benefit from it.
